| 2 | # Looks for unused entry points, to aid in discovering dead code that can be removed |
---|
| 3 | # |
---|
| 4 | # Usage: unused.pl listing unused.asm |
---|
| 5 | # |
---|
| 6 | # where: listing is the normal listing from assembly |
---|
| 7 | # unused.asm is assembled with the -E nasm flag |
---|
| 8 | # |
---|
| 9 | # Annotations can be placed in the source to eliminate false positives: |
---|
[489] | 10 | # a) if a label can be fallen into, place "; fall through to <label>" above the label |
---|
[194] | 11 | # b) "; unused entrypoint ok" can be placed on the same line with the label |
---|
| 12 | # c) "; jump table entrypoint" can be placed on the same line with the label |
